Bénoué is a department of North Province in Cameroon. The department covers an area of 13,614 km and as of 2005 had a total population of 1,781,955. The capital of the department lies at Garoua. thumb|Traversée de la Benoué à pirogue ==Subdivisions== The department is divided administratively into 11 communes and in turn into villages.

=== Communes === Barndaké Bashéo Bibemi Dembo Garoua (urban) Garoua ( rural ) Gashiga Lagdo Ngong Pitoa Touroua
